When did Herr’s ketchup chips come out?
An American company in Pennsylvania, Herr’s Snacks, has reportedly been making ketchup-flavoured chips since the early 1980s.
Can you buy ketchup chips in the United States?
Despite Americans’ boundless love for putting ketchup on everything, Lay’s only markets and sells their tangy tomato-y potato chips in Canada. While the concept has spread out into the U.S., it hasn’t caught on in the same way it has in Canada, where ketchup chips have become a national tradition in their own right.

Where are ketchup chips made?
Ketchup chips This is inexplicably a Canadian classic. The ketchup chip has quite a complicated history. Invented in the ’70s (the ultimate decade of experiment), the ketchup chip came to be when Hostess (now Lays) rolled the dice on a line of fruit-flavoured chips, like orange and grape.

Where are Hawkins cheezies made?
Belleville, Ontario
Professor Thiessen’s book also punctured some accepted wisdom about just how Canadian some famous snacks really are. Probably the most Canadian of non-candy snacks are Hawkins Cheezies, made by W.T. Hawkins and the pride of Belleville, Ontario.
